Filmmakers are capturing the deepest part of Lake Superior for a new documentary, using an ROV to explore areas rarely seen, including the 'zombie fish' siscowet lake trout.
- Filmmakers used an ROV to explore the deepest part of Lake Superior, 362 meters deep.
- The documentary features the 'zombie fish' siscowet lake trout observed in the depths.
